Jean Byers is a former lecturer from the Simon Langton Grammar School for Girls, and former Head of Barton court school in Canterbury offers a number of scholarships for students who are looking for scholarships at Kent University to complete their bachelor’s degree in the field of medicine. The scholarship amount is 5000 pounds for five years and intended to support applicants who are dealing with financial hardship. Interested applicants must provide an unconditional offer from Kent University and process other scholarship steps. Read the details and apply before the deadline.
About the university:
The University of Kent, which is launched in 1965, is a public research university in Kent, United Kingdom, and identified as a plate glass university. Kent University is also a member of the Santander Network of European Universities and encourages social and economic development, the association of commonwealth universities, and universities UK.
Details:
Deadline: 21 June 2020
Duration: 5 years
Location: UK
Host university: Kent University
Amount of scholarship: 5000 Pound
Level of study: Bachelor degree
Field of study: Medicine and Surgery course
Eligibilities:
- Applicants must provide an unconditional acceptance letter from the Kent and Medway Medical school.
- Applicants must provide their financial problem documents.
Required documents:
- Acceptance letter
- Financial hardship evidence
- Write about why you are appropriate applicants for the Jean Byers Scholarship no longer than 500 words.
